Map is loading...
3.75 / 5
Based on 4 votes

Melia's Pizzeria

Restaurant in Montgomery  

Restaurant based at 51 South Main Street, Montgomery, PA 17752

Contacts: address, phone number and etc.

Address 51 South Main Street, Montgomery, PA 17752
Get directions
Phone number +1 570-547-2008

Opening hours Closed now. Today: 11:00 am — 10:00 pm

Tuesday 11:00 am — 09:00 pm
Wednesday 11:00 am — 09:00 pm
Thursday 11:00 am — 09:00 pm
Friday 11:00 am — 10:00 pm
Saturday 11:00 am — 10:00 pm

Photos

Reviews about Melia's Pizzeria

  • 5 / 5
    By Mandy Shemory
    Great food and not too expensive
    April 06, 2017
  • 1 / 5
    By Ford Trucks
    Ordered a hoagie with everything ......figured that ment everything like any other place but I found no onion or peppers on it and the extra mayo was a no show granted it was the 6.99 special but it was a thin sandwich ......get what ya pay for I guess ......ill stick with the other shop in town
    Have also had the pizza now and its fair had one with bacon and the bacon was cut so small barely knew it was there
    October 26, 2016
  • 4 / 5
    By Rick swearingen
    The place seems like a dump but the food is awesome!
    August 14, 2016
  • 5 / 5
    By Angela Walker
    Best pizza I've found around here! I had a Sicilian pizza! Can't wait to try other foods here!
    July 02, 2016
How would you rate Melia's Pizzeria?

Menu of Restaurant Melia's Pizzeria

Melia's Pizzeria is a restaurant based in Montgomery, Pennsylvania. To learn the menu, call the phone number indicated on the website.

If you visited this place, please leave your feedback. This will help other site visitors.